Release checklist — Brightmoor password reset revamp. Before you flip the flag: make sure the new reset emails render on the legacy templates too, since a chunk of users are still on the old client. Double-check the token expiry is 30 minutes, not the 24 hours from the prototype. QA signed off on the lockout path, but give the rate limiter one more smoke test yourself. Once you're happy, verify the deployed artifact matches the token below.

session token of kahag-bawip = htk6_729d08

**Q: Who can modify digest send schedules in Mailforge?**

A: Schedule changes require the batch-operator role and are logged with the actor, old value, and new value. Digests never include message bodies, only subject lines and counts, so schedule edits don't widen data exposure. The full access-control matrix is documented on the page below.

wiki page, kahog-hahig: https://vault.zemvargrid.internal/display/deploy/repo/settings/merge_requests/job/settings/6f3b933774dbc5320a4daa18

Subject: On-call handover — FeedWarden

Hi Torsten,

Handing over FeedWarden, our podcast feed validator. One open issue: feeds from the Bellmore network intermittently fail enclosure checks since last night's parser update. I've muted the alert until noon; the fix branch is in review. Watch the validation queue depth. If it climbs past 2,000, ping the parser owner at the address below.

alerts address for kafof-bagag: kasael@olvarqdyn.corp